Injured Tommy Robredo quits Swedish Open

The Columbian
Published: July 11, 2011, 12:00am

BASTAD, Sweden (AP) — Tommy Robredo of Spain has quit his first-round match at the Swedish Open because of an injured left thigh.

The fifth-seeded Spaniard was trailing Filippo Volandri of Italy 7-5, 5-5. Robredo has won the Swedish Open twice. Volandri will face Mikhail Kukushkin or Andreas Haider-Maurer in the second round.

Top-seeded Robin Soderling of Sweden plays his first match at the clay-court tournament in Bastad on Wednesday.
